Four candles slowly burned.  The ambience was so soft one could almost hear them talking.  The first candle said "I am Peace".  "The world is so full of anger and fighting that nobody can keep me alight".  Then the candle of Peace went out completely.

Then the second candle said, "I am Faith".  "I am no longer indispensable.  It does not make any sense that I stay awake one moment longer."  Then a breeze softly blew out Faith's flame.

Sadly the third candle began to speak.  "I am Love".  "People don't understand my importance, so they put me aside.  They even forget to love nearest to them.  I don't have the strength to stay alight".  And waiting no longer the candle of Love went out.

A child entered the room where the candles were and saw that three of the candles were unlit.  "Why are you not burning?" said the child, "You are supposed to stay alight until the very end".  And the child was frightened and began to cry.

Then the fourth candle said, "Don't be afraid. I am Hope, and while I am burning we can light the other candles".  With shining eyes the child took the candle of Hope and lit the other candles.


The flame of Hope should never go out from your life, and with Hope each of us can have a life with Peace, Faith and Love.
